Abstract

In this paper we examine the nature of two-magnon excitations in the alternating-bond ferrimagnetic spin chain for general values S and S of the two species of spin. Both a direct analytic approach as well as a method based on a scaling transformation are used to study the bound-state branches and their relationship to the two-magnon continuum.
